Skip to content

Commit

Permalink
Corrected the Makefile and PKGBUILD
Browse files Browse the repository at this point in the history
  • Loading branch information
Antiz96 committed Mar 31, 2023
1 parent e14a3b2 commit 5d30e18
Show file tree
Hide file tree
Showing 3 changed files with 40 additions and 40 deletions.
25 changes: 25 additions & 0 deletions Makefile
Original file line number Diff line number Diff line change
@@ -0,0 +1,25 @@
PREFIX ?= /usr/local

all:

install:
install -Dm 755 bin/came "${DESTDIR}${PREFIX}/bin/came"
install -Dm 755 bin/came-exec "${DESTDIR}${PREFIX}/bin/came-exec"
install -Dm 755 bin/came-init "${DESTDIR}${PREFIX}/bin/came-init"
install -Dm 755 bin/came-setup "${DESTDIR}${PREFIX}/bin/came-setup"
install -Dm 755 bin/create-came-container "${DESTDIR}${PREFIX}/bin/create-came-container"
install -Dm 755 bin/enter-came "${DESTDIR}${PREFIX}/bin/enter-came"
install -Dm 755 bin/reset-came-conf "${DESTDIR}${PREFIX}/bin/reset-came-conf"
install -Dm 755 bin/reset-came-container "${DESTDIR}${PREFIX}/bin/reset-came-container"
install -Dm 755 bin/stop-came "${DESTDIR}${PREFIX}/bin/stop-came"

uninstall:
rm -f "${DESTDIR}${PREFIX}/bin/came"
rm -f "${DESTDIR}${PREFIX}/bin/came-exec"
rm -f "${DESTDIR}${PREFIX}/bin/came-init"
rm -f "${DESTDIR}${PREFIX}/bin/came-setup"
rm -f "${DESTDIR}${PREFIX}/bin/create-came-container"
rm -f "${DESTDIR}${PREFIX}/bin/enter-came"
rm -f "${DESTDIR}${PREFIX}/bin/reset-came-conf"
rm -f "${DESTDIR}${PREFIX}/bin/reset-came-container"
rm -f "${DESTDIR}${PREFIX}/bin/stop-came"
29 changes: 15 additions & 14 deletions PKGBUILD
Original file line number Diff line number Diff line change
@@ -1,26 +1,27 @@
# Maintainer: dnkmmr or dnkmmr69420
# Amethyst is not a required dependency, in fact it does not even interact with the one of the host system. This program can run on any linux distro.
# Maintainer: dnkmmr

pkgname=containerized-amethyst
pkgver=1
pkgname=containerized-amethyst-git
_pkgname="${pkgname%-git}"
pkgver=r71.e14a3b2
pkgrel=1
pkgdesc="A wrapper for using amethyst in distrobox"
arch=('any')
url="https://github.com/dnkmmr69420/containerized-amethyst"
license=('LGPL')
depends=(bash distrobox)
source=("${pkgname}::git+${url}")
provides=("${_pkgname}")
conflicts=("${_pkgname}")
depends=('distrobox')
makedepends=('git')
source=("git+${url}.git")
sha256sums=('SKIP')

prepare() {
cd ${srcdir}/containerized-amethyst
mkdir -p ${pkgdir}
mkdir -p ${pkgdir}/usr
mkdir -p ${pkgdir}/usr/bin
pkgver() {
cd "${_pkgname}"
printf "r%s.%s" "$(git rev-list --count HEAD)" "$(git rev-parse --short HEAD)"
}

package() {
cd ${srcdir}/containerized-amethyst
prefix="${pkgdir}/usr" make install
cd "${_pkgname}"
make PREFIX=/usr DESTDIR="${pkgdir}" install
}

sha256sums=('SKIP')
26 changes: 0 additions & 26 deletions makefile

This file was deleted.

0 comments on commit 5d30e18

Please sign in to comment.